Zhendong Sheng is a scholar working on Mechanical Engineering, Metals and Alloys and Materials Chemistry. According to data from OpenAlex, Zhendong Sheng has authored 12 papers receiving a total of 414 ind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 10 papers in Mechanical Engineering, 5 papers in Metals and Alloys and 4 papers in Materials Chemistry. Recurrent topics in Zhendong Sheng's work include Microstructure and Mechanical Properties of Steels (8 papers), Welding Techniques and Residual Stresses (6 papers) and Hydrogen embrittlement and corrosion behaviors in metals (5 papers). Zhendong Sheng is often cited by papers focused on Microstructure and Mechanical Properties of Steels (8 papers), Welding Techniques and Residual Stresses (6 papers) and Hydrogen embrittlement and corrosion behaviors in metals (5 papers). Zhendong Sheng collaborates with scholars based in Germany, China and Netherlands. Zhendong Sheng's co-authors include Eric A. Jägle, Andreas Weisheit, Dierk Raabe, Sörn Ocylok, Philipp Kürnsteiner, Jeroen Risse, Lin Lu, Liang Wu, Ulrich Prahl and Wolfgang Bleck and has published in prestigious journals such as Materials Science and Engineering A, Materials and JOM.
